What alters the mathematics in Davis

Solar energy pencils out in different ways throughout The golden state. Below, the items that matter most are sunshine, rates, export credit histories, and construct quality.

Davis appreciates charitable solar resource. On a typical roofing with good orientation and marginal shade, each kilowatt of well-installed panels will produce about 1,400 to 1,650 kilowatt-hours each year. Put another way, an 8 kW system frequently covers 11,000 to 13,000 kWh each year, enough for a family members with central air conditioning and an EV that charges overnight. The Sacramento Valley's long, clear summertimes provide high production, while wintertime rain slims generation for a few weeks at a time.

Utility rate framework matters as much as the sun. Most Davis clients get distribution solution from PG&E, and lots of receive generation service through Valley Clean Energy. Time-of-use rates press prices higher in late mid-day and night, specifically in summer. Under The golden state's present internet payment rules, brand-new systems interconnected after springtime 2023 receive export credit scores based upon per hour worths that are lower in the midday and greater in the evening. That makes two points real at the same time. Initially, solar still saves significantly when sized to satisfy daytime lots and to shift usage right into solar hours. Second, a battery can add actual value by soaking up economical lunchtime solar and discharging throughout the night peak.

A final lever is system quality. Great design and workmanship can swing yearly production by 5 to 10 percent over a rushed or cookie-cutter task. That difference substances over 20 to 30 years. It likewise lowers the probabilities you will certainly call a roofing contractor in year eight as a result of a leakage around a misaligned standoff.

How to review a solar quote without obtaining lost

Three quotes can look extremely various and still be practically correct. Concentrate on what equates to your costs and your roof.

Start with the system dimension in kilowatts DC and air conditioner, the component version and wattage, and the inverter architecture. In Davis, microinverters and DC optimizers are popular since lots of areas have partial shade from trees. Microinverters, like those from Enphase, transform power at each panel, which assists in blended shade and simplifies expansion later. String inverters with optimizers, typically paired with SolarEdge, centralize conversion while keeping panel-level information. Neither is universally better, but the style needs to match your roofing, budget, and appetite for complexity.

Ask the installer to reveal annual and monthly production estimates in kilowatt-hours and to overlay them on your present time-of-use rate periods. The better quotes do this by hour, a minimum of for a representative month. When you can see just how much manufacturing lands throughout top versus off-peak, it is much easier to make a decision if a battery makes sense. A lot of property owners in Davis pick systems in between 5 kW and 12 kW DC, with 1 or 2 batteries if night financial savings or resilience are priorities.

Pricing is best compared in dollars per watt prior to rewards, after that watched again as a complete web price after the 30 percent government tax obligation credit score. As of recent market conditions in Northern The golden state, quotes for straightforward roof-mounted domestic PV without storage space frequently drop between 2.75 and 4.00 dollars per watt. Batteries add a vast array, typically 9,000 to 16,000 dollars each set up, depending on ability, brand name, and electrical job. If your primary panel requires an upgrade, budget another 2,000 to 4,000 bucks. Ground installs and lengthy trench runs expense a lot more. A trustworthy installer will make a list of these line items and describe why they are needed.

Do not ignore guarantees. Strong solar firms in Davis provide a craftsmanship guarantee of ten years or even more, a roofing infiltration warranty that matches or exceeds handiwork terms, component efficiency guarantees in the 25 to 30 year variety, and inverter guarantees from 10 to 25 years. Review what each service warranty actually covers: labor to change failed inverters is not always included in the producer's plan, and shipping on fallen short components can be a covert cost if the installer's workmanship warranty is weak.

Licenses, insurance policy, and credentials that divide pros from pretenders

California's licensing and safety and security regulations exist to protect you and your roofing system. If an installer dodges these concerns, your danger goes up.

For property photovoltaic panel installment near me, look for an energetic The golden state CSLB certificate with the C-46 Solar or C-10 Electric classification. Numerous top-tier photovoltaic panel installers hold both. Verify employees' settlement coverage and general liability insurance coverage adequate for the scope of your job. For roofing job, ask whether the firm self-performs or subcontracts to a licensed roofing contractor, and make sure that roofing professional carries protection too. A NABCEP certification is not compulsory, but it shows training and a dedication to best practices.

Finally, make certain your contract names the company that will do the job, not simply the sales clothing. Some national solar business farm out a lot of field work, while numerous local solar installation firms near me keep layout and installment in-house. Both versions can function, yet openness issues. You wish to know that will certainly get on your property, that is in charge of quality control, and who you call if something goes wrong.

Solar and batteries under The golden state's current net billing

Several Davis property owners I have actually collaborated with had actually heard that internet metering was "gone," and figured solar no longer made good sense. That is not quite right. The export credit reports are less than in the earliest web metering days, however the business economics stay solid if you align your system with your usage.

The new system awards self-consumption, so daytime lots become your ally. If you function from home, run a pool pump, or can schedule a heat pump water heater to perform at lunchtime, you record much more value without a battery. EV charging can be moved to midday on weekends and a minimum of some weekdays for lots of travelers. Also without a battery, smart load shifting can shave payback by a year or more.

Batteries earn their maintain two ways. Initially, they arbitrage time-of-use prices by charging from solar or discounted periods and discharging during optimal periods. Second, they offer backup power during PSPS or storm blackouts. In Davis, most batteries are sized between 10 and 20 kWh, sufficient to cover a night optimal and crucial tons over night. The Self-Generation Motivation Program may supply rewards for batteries, especially for medical standard or low-income consumers, yet moneying tiers alter frequently. A good installer will inspect present schedule and deal with the paperwork.

Expect your installer to imitate savings under internet billing with and without a battery for your real price timetable. They should show level of sensitivities too, such as what occurs if you include a 2nd EV in 2 years or transform from gas to a heat pump. You are preparing for 20 to thirty years, not simply following summer.

Rooftop realities in Davis neighborhoods

One of the quickest methods to evaluate an installer's skill is exactly how they approach your certain roof.

On floor tile, especially older clay floor tiles, the best crews exchange tiles for blinking and hooks, then cut substitute tiles to fit tightly without wobble. They organize additional tiles due to the fact that breakage occurs, and they bring a prepare for color-matching noticeable substitutes. On make-up roof shingles, they make use of blinked L-feet, not spur-of-the moment lag screws with subjected sealant. Avenue runs land in attic spaces when possible, and exterior avenue is tight, right, painted, and avoids long dives around eaves.

Wire administration issues in the valley warm. Correct clips and shielded runs lower the danger of insulation degradation and loosened connections. Hardware ranked for coastal conditions is overkill here, yet stainless bolts and anodized rails are still worth insisting on. If you see zip incorporate the sunlight, ask concerns. If the group does not discuss growth joints on long avenue runs, ask even more questions.

For looks, set expectations early. Many solar carriers can use black-framed modules with black backsheets and low-profile racking that looks tidy also from the road. They must straighten ranges in regular rows and columns, center them attentively on the roofing system plane, and prevent orphan panels that break the aesthetic line for little production gains. On prominent street-facing roofs, an extra hour of format can be the difference in between happy and regretful.

Storage that fits, instead of storage by default

Batteries are appealing, however they are not a global must-have. Your decision ought to consider blackout background, price differences, home tons, and budget.

In Davis, grid integrity is good, though PSPS occasions and tornado interruptions do happen. If brief interruptions are your main issue, a solitary battery with a smart back-up panel can maintain your refrigerator, net, a couple of electrical outlets, and lights active. If you need to run central air conditioning, you might need a larger battery system and probably a soft-start or heat pump upgrade. Generators stay an option for long-duration back-up, however they present gas storage space, upkeep, and noise. Lots of property owners favor a battery for everyday price changing and peaceful durability, after that keep a little mobile generator for really unusual multi-day events.

Look at round-trip efficiency, continuous power outcome, service warranty cycles, and assimilation with your inverter selection. Enphase storage space sets neatly with Enphase microinverters, SolarEdge batteries pair with SolarEdge, and AC-coupled alternatives like Powerwall play well across a range of PV systems. None is one-size-fits-all. The cleanest installs are made as a system from the beginning, with clear labeling, correct working clearances, and a clean critical lots panel.

Financing without handcuffs

Solar power installment near me often includes an armful of funding offers. Review terms meticulously. Money and basic home equity lines generally carry the lowest overall cost. Standard unprotected solar loans can be competitive also, particularly when dealership costs are modest. A 20 to 30 percent supplier fee on a car loan that markets a reduced APR can remove the advantage of that low heading rate. Leasing and PPAs reduce upfront expense but change motivations to the provider. They can fit for some proprietors, particularly those that do not record the government tax obligation credit report, however you trade some control and resale simpleness. If a proposition does disappoint the exact same system priced money and financed, request both so the contrast is clear.

The federal tax credit scores remains a pillar at 30 percent for eligible home owners and small businesses, and it relates to batteries that meet demands. The golden state state-level discounts for PV are not widely readily available for single-family homes today, though programs exist for low-income multifamily, and batteries may get SGIP as kept in mind earlier. A reliable installer will not overpromise motivations, and they will put any type of anticipated refunds in composing with contingencies.

The installment journey, without surprises

  • Site evaluation and layout. A service technician validates roofing framework, major panel ability, and shading. The design group sets array dimension, inverter method, accessory information, and devices layout.
  • Permitting and affiliation. Your installer prepares plans and sends to the city or region, after that files an interconnection application with your energy provider. Timelines differ, so request for practical ranges.
  • Build day. Crews mount rails, set accessories, run electrical wiring, install inverters and any kind of batteries, label whatever, and leave the site clean. A common home mount takes 1 to 3 days, plus an added day if batteries or panel upgrades are involved.
  • Inspections. The city inspects for code conformity. After a passed assessment, the utility refines permission to run. Some tasks flip on the very same week, others take a bit much longer relying on utility volume.
  • Monitoring and handoff. You obtain a tracking app and a packet with authorizations, service warranty info, and guidelines. The best teams arrange a walkthrough to discuss shutdown procedures and regular checks.

Expect interaction at each step. Delays can happen, yet you must never question what is next or who is responsible.

Questions worth asking about tools choices

Module brand name selection is less regarding the logo design and more about a performance history, warranty stamina, and the installer's experience with them on warm roof coverings. Panels from well-known suppliers with a decade or more of field existence in the united state Are usually a sure thing. High-efficiency modules help when roof space is tight or when visual appeals ask for a smaller sized, denser array. If you have bountiful roof covering space, a somewhat reduced performance panel with solid integrity can supply the exact same kilowatt-hours for less.

Inverters do greater than transform DC to a/c. They specify keeping an eye on exposure, color resistance, and the pathway to future growth. Microinverters offer per-panel granularity and very easy module-level fast shutdown. Optimizer systems systematize some electronics while still controlling each panel. Conventional string inverters without optimizers can work well on unshaded, straightforward planes and often set you back less, though they are less typical on complicated roofs in Davis.

Racking and roof covering accessories are the unrecognized heroes. Ask to see the precise blinking made use of on your roofing kind and just how it is sealed. A neat racking strategy that strikes rafters on format, not by uncertainty, saves headaches. For level or low-slope roof coverings, ballast plus accessories may be the best balance to control uplift without over-penetrating the membrane.

What solid aftercare looks like

Solar runs silently, but it still takes advantage of a little focus. Your installer should enroll you in a surveillance platform and collection alert limits. A couple of house owners neglect alerting e-mails for months, after that uncover a failed inverter cost them hundreds in shed manufacturing. Quick service matters.

Cleaning is less regular below than in seaside or industrial areas. The majority of Davis home owners wash panels lightly once or twice a year if dirt or pollen develops, ideally in the amazing morning with soft water and a non-abrasive brush. If your roof covering pitch or gain access to is dangerous, employ a pro. Trimming back the one tree that casts late-afternoon shade can add more energy than any cleaning.

Expect manufacturing to differ via the year. June and July rise, December dips. If you see an unexpected, sustained leave of pattern, call your installer. An excellent company logs your situation, checks checking data, and schedules a technician without runaround. When a ground install or carport makes sense

Not every roofing system is suitable. Historical facades, deep color from valued trees, or tiny roofing faces can push you towards ground places or solar carports. Around Davis, little ranches, country parcels, and bigger whole lots on the edges of town frequently have room for a ground mount that points ranges at the sunlight throughout the day. Ground places price more per watt because of structures, trenching, and steel, yet they are serviceable, expandable, and can perform much better than a compromised roof. A carport over a driveway or car parking pad is one more course that addresses shade and adds function. Your installer must price these choices truthfully, not force a roofing format that will certainly underperform.
